The surname Piccirelli has its origins in Italy, where it is most commonly found. The name is believed to be of Italian descent and may have originated from a specific region or town within Italy. The exact meaning of the surname is not entirely clear, but it is thought to be derived from a personal name or a reference to a characteristic trait of an individual or family.
According to data, the United States has the highest incidence rate of the Piccirelli surname, with 98 occurrences reported. This suggests that the surname is relatively popular in the United States compared to other countries. Italy follows closely behind with an incidence rate of 90, indicating that the surname has a strong presence in its country of origin. Canada, Argentina, Brazil, France, and Switzerland also have moderate incidence rates of the surname, which highlights the global reach of the Piccirelli surname.
